Harbor Police Blotter: February 2 – 10, 2010

The Harbor Police made 22 arrests this period. Seven were for driving under the influence of alcohol, three for obstructing an officer, three for outstanding warrants, three were taken into custody for being a danger to themselves or others, two for battery, two for possession of a controlled substance, one for being drunk in public and one for beating and injuring a spouse.
There were three sick/injury reports. All of these involved citizens at San Diego International Airport. A woman had a bump on her head but refused hospitalization. A woman who was disoriented was taken to Balboa Navy Hospital. Another person's hand was caught in a conveyer belt but the injury did not require hospitalization.
The Harbor Police dive team recovered the body of a male in San Diego Bay.
There was a report of a fire in the laundry room at the San Diego Marriott Hotel & Marina.
The K-9 team was called out to check an office building in National City for possible explosives. The results were negative.
Crime reports included stolen property from a dinghy docked at the embarcadero area, property was stolen from a storage bin at the airport, there was a fight outside Pure Platinum nightclub and a suspect kicked an officer. A car was broken into near the Coast Guard station on Harbor Drive, a woman was the victim of a domestic dispute at the San Diego Marriott Hotel & Marina, someone spray-painted graffiti on one of the buildings at H&M Landing on Shelter Island, there was a hit and run car accident on Shelter Island, someone poured an unknown chemical onto a car on Harbor Island, property was taken from a suitcase at Lindbergh Field and power cables were cut on a business at Shelter Island.
Miscellaneous reports included gang activity at Harbor Island Park, suspicious activity on a vessel docked near Shelter Island, a vessel broke loose from a mooring and struck another boat, an American Airlines airplane landed with one disabled engine, a restraining order was served at the San Diego Marriott Hotel & Marina, someone pulled the fire alarm at San Diego International Airport and there were several reports of lost items at the airport. These included purses, wallets, credit cards, and airport employee identification cards. There were also two reports of abandoned ammunition at the airport.
The Harbor Police issued 57 misdemeanor citations. Most of these were for traffic violations, but others were for urinating in public, drinking alcohol in a Port park, or being in a Port park after hours.
